摘要
The binding curves of 1‐, 2‐, 3‐, and 9‐aminoacridine and proflavine on native DNA and the circular dichroism (CD) spectra of the bound cations have been determined under the same conditions. The variation of the CD spectra with the amount (r) of aminoacridine bound per DNA phosphorus was of two main kinds: (1) the rotational strength of those aminoacridines which possess a 3‐amino group depended markedly on r and decreased to relatively small values (or zero) at zero r; or, (2) the rotational strength changed relatively little with r and tended to a finite value at zero r. The relevance of these observations is discussed with respect to interelation models of the complexes and with respect to possible explanations of the basis of this induction of optical activity.
